David Lewis School in Alderley Edge is seeking a dedicated SEN Teacher to join their team. This role focuses on developing the skills, confidence, and independence of students with complex learning difficulties. The school offers a supportive and specialized environment.

In this full-time position, you will deliver an individualised curriculum while collaborating with a multidisciplinary team.

Benefits include a teachers’ pension, life assurance cover, and comprehensive health provisions.

How to prepare for a job interview at David Lewis

Know Your SEN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of special educational needs (SEN) and the specific challenges faced by students with complex learning difficulties. Familiarise yourself with different teaching strategies and how they can be tailored to individual needs, as this will show your commitment and expertise during the interview.

Showcase Your Collaboration Skills

Since the role involves working with a multidisciplinary team, be prepared to discuss your experience in collaborating with other professionals. Think of examples where you've successfully worked alongside therapists, support staff, or parents to enhance student learning and well-being.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ect to face sc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ills and approach to teaching. Practice responding to hypothetical situations involving students with various needs, demonstrating your ability to adapt and create an inclusive learning environment.

Highlight Your Passion for Development

Express your enthusiasm for helping students develop their skills and independence. Share personal anecdotes or experiences that illustrate your dedication to fostering confidence in students with SEN, as this will resonate well with the interviewers at David Lewis School.
